## v4.7.0 — Offline mode for Terracache field surveys

This release introduces a full offline mode for the Terracache survey client. Plugin authors should note that the storage layer now writes to a local journal and replays mutations once connectivity returns. Plugins that intercept submission events must handle the new `deferred` flag, and any custom validators will run twice: once at capture, once at sync. Migration notes and a compatibility shim are in the plugin guide. Questions about the sync contract go to the maintainer listed below.

account owner for haduf-yahaf: Wenael Druwyn

### Step 4: Update retry semantics

Before flipping traffic to the new Hookline dispatcher, understand how retries changed. The old system retried every failed webhook five times at fixed one-minute intervals; the new one uses exponential backoff with jitter and honors per-endpoint circuit breakers. Deliveries that exhaust retries now land in a dead-letter queue instead of being dropped silently, so downstream consumers must handle replays idempotently. Apply these values in the dispatcher's environment before restarting, as shown here.

service settings:
OLIDOR_PIN=3162
OLIDOR_METRICS_HOST=metrics.olidor.nelvrocorp.internal
OLIDOR_LOG_LEVEL=info
OLIDOR_TENANT=noveth

[ ] Verify GC pause behavior on the Threnody matching service before proceeding with the Karstfall key ceremony. Confirm that the collector's pause ceiling remains under 40ms at peak matching load, since longer pauses can desynchronize the signing quorum's heartbeat checks and abort the ceremony midway. Record the observed pause distribution in the ceremony log and have a second contractor countersign. Once verified, unseal the ceremony workstation using the recovery passphrase noted directly below this item.

strongbox words: druath-quenael